How Fortnite Downtime Actually Works
Key Insights
Fortnite’s downtime typically occurs during scheduled maintenance windows, server rollbacks, or after major content drops. These breaks allow developers to optimize game performance, update backend systems, and patch emerging issues. For players using mobile or console versions, downtime may delay progression or custom content access, especially during high-traffic updates featuring new skins, events, or game mechanics.
Technically, downtime is a functional pause—not a crash—used to stabilize the game environment. While developers aim for seamless transitions, the timing depends on variable server loads, player demand, and patch rollout coordination, resulting in unpredictable but recurring moments that shape daily gameplay rhythms.
